Ketamine is a synthetic compound first developed in the 1960s and approved for use as an anesthetic in medical settings. It has been widely used in hospitals and emergency care because it can provide sedation and pain relief while preserving breathing reflexes.

According to Wikipedia, ketamine is classified as a dissociative anesthetic, meaning it can alter perception and awareness by separating sensory input from conscious experience. https://en.wikipedia.org/wiki/Ketamine

Ketamine works differently from many other psychoactive substances. Instead of primarily affecting serotonin or dopamine, ketamine mainly interacts with NMDA receptors, which are involved in the regulation of glutamate—one of the brain’s most important neurotransmitters.
This mechanism is why ketamine is frequently studied in neuroscience and psychiatry. https://en.wikipedia.org/wiki/NMDA_receptor
